Austin Peay State University had 9,326 students enrolled in 2022

Austin Peay State University (APSU) is a public university in Clarksville, Tennessee, with a total of 9,326 students enrolled in 2022. The university's campus is located in the state's fifth-largest city, which is also home to Tennessee's youngest population.

The university's history dates back to 1845, with a succession of educational institutions occupying the site. The precursor to the university, Austin Peay Normal School, was established in 1927 and named for then-sitting Governor Austin Peay. The university's athletic teams, the Governors, also pay homage to the former governor.

In 2022, Austin Peay State University offered 42 bachelor's degree programs and had an acceptance rate of 93.8%. The student population comprised 5,772 full-time and 3,554 part-time students, with 55.5% of the students identifying as White, 19.3% as Black or African American, 9.82% as Hispanic or Latino, and the remaining as Asian, Native American, Native Hawaiian, or multiracial.

The university's full-time undergraduate programs were predominantly chosen by White students, with White females making up 33.1% of the total student population. This was followed by White males at 21.5% and Black or African American females at 13.1%.

The university has 390 full-time faculty members

Austin Peay State University employs approximately 390 full-time faculty members, with 90% holding a doctorate or other terminal degree in their respective fields. This means that the university has a student-faculty ratio of 15:1.

The university's faculty members are distributed across six colleges, two schools, and 28 departments. The most common positions for instructional staff at the university are Professor (149 employees), Assistant Professor (132 employees), and Associate Professor (81 employees). The most common non-instructional positions, on the other hand, are in Community, Social Service, Legal, Arts, Design, Entertainment, Sports and Media (289 employees), Office and Administrative Support (131 employees), and Librarians, Curators, Archivists, and Academic Affairs and Other Education Services (63 employees).

In terms of gender breakdown, the most common demographic for instructional staff at Austin Peay State University is Male Professor (83 employees), followed by Female Assistant Professor (76 employees), and Female Professor (66 employees).

31% of students received Federal Pell Grants

Austin Peay State University is a public university in Clarksville, Tennessee, with a total enrollment of 9,326 students in 2022. The full-time enrollment at the university is 5,772, and the part-time enrollment is 3,554. This means that 61.9% of students enrolled at the university are enrolled full-time.

In 2022, 99% of undergraduate students at Austin Peay received financial aid through grants or loans. This represents a 3.13% growth from 2021, when 96% of undergraduate students received financial aid.

Federal Pell Grants are a form of student aid offered by the United States Federal Government for students from low-income backgrounds. These grants do not need to be repaid. In the 2022/2023 academic year, around 30% of all students enrolled in undergraduate programs in the United States received a Pell Grant. This is consistent with the percentage of undergraduate students at Austin Peay who received financial aid through grants, which was 31% in 2022.

The average Pell Grant award is $4,491, with a maximum award of $6,895. The amount awarded is determined by Expected Family Contribution (EFC), which takes into account annual family income, household size, and the number of dependents. The largest majority of Pell Grant funds (51%) go to students whose families earn less than $20,000 annually.

The university has a high number of military-affiliated students

Austin Peay State University (APSU) in Clarksville, Tennessee, is a public university with a total enrollment of 9,326 students in 2022. The university has a high number of military-affiliated students, with over 27% of its student population having a military connection. This makes it Tennessee's No. 1 choice for military-affiliated students, serving more than all other state universities and colleges combined.

The university has a longstanding commitment to the military community and was the first in Tennessee to offer in-state tuition rates to all military-affiliated students across the U.S. and overseas. This includes active-duty military personnel, veterans, reservists, National Guard members, and their eligible family members. The university also houses the Newton Military Family Resource Center, Tennessee's largest military student center, which offers support and resources to military-affiliated students and their families.

In recognition of the unique challenges faced by military-affiliated students, Austin Peay has established a Military and Veterans Affairs Division. This division is dedicated to helping military-affiliated students and their families navigate their educational benefits and remove any hurdles they may face while pursuing their degrees. The division includes offices and resource centers such as the Austin Peay Center at Fort Campbell and the Military Transition Career Program.

Austin Peay's support for the military population has been acknowledged by the Tennessee Higher Education Commission, which named the university a Veterans Education Transition Support (VETS) Campus. The university is also home to the state's first Institute for National Security and Military Studies, which oversees educational programs, military outreach activities, and interdisciplinary research related to military life.
